What is trauma-informed psychotherapy?

We have learned so much in the last 20 years about trauma’s role in compromising our mental health. Although some people do have a brain chemistry imbalance, what happens oftentimes is that our unconscious memories of past trauma continue to disturb the nervous system, as if the traumatic event were continuing in the present. A kind of neural feedback loop.

What is EMDR?

EMDR was conceived as a technique using visual stimulation to break those feedback loops, hence the name Eye Movement Desensitization and Reprocessing. As our understanding of trauma has grown, EMDR has evolved into a fully developed approach to therapy with the options of auditory and tactile stimulation. EMDR is helpful not only for single traumatic events, such as a car accident or sexual assault, but also long-term trauma like childhood abuse and emotional neglect.

Can EMDR be done online?

Yes. Drawing on my background as a board-certified music therapist, I have created a unique music-based protocol for online EMDR therapy. By using headphones, the client is able to experience the bilateral brain stimulation that is at the heart of EMDR.

Why music therapy?

Music is a universal human phenomenon, and for many thousands of years, cultures throughout the world have used music to heal.

Research is helping to explain how music improves physical and emotional wellbeing. When it comes to mental health, humans come up with all kinds of coping strategies—including addiction, anxiety, and depression—to avoid overwhelming emotions. Music provides the holding space for us to feel our feelings, the essential first step toward transformation.
